Brands don’t get noticed just because they exist. They get noticed because they mean something. They resonate. They challenge expectations, tell new stories, or capture a feeling you didn’t even realize you had. That doesn’t come from a new logo or a slick tagline. It comes from relevance.

The Myth of the Quick Fix

Businesses love talking about rebrands as a fix. It feels measurable. Like pressing reset. But here’s the problem: a new look won’t make your brand matter. Emotional connection beats visual polish every time. This is why people still buy from brands they trust, even if they don’t have the flashiest identity. Why some rebrands are ignored while others spark conversation and loyalty.

Yet when it comes to rebranding, the checklist is familiar:

  • New logo

  • Updated colour palette

  • Fresh typography

  • Redesigned website

  • New tagline

This isn’t strategy. It’s style. And style alone won’t fix a brand that doesn’t connect.

What People Actually Remember

People don’t remember brands because of their fonts or colours. They remember the stories they tell. The experiences they deliver. The conversations they spark. There’s a difference between a brand that looks good and a brand that feels good. The first might get a glance, but the second builds trust, loyalty, and advocacy.

Perfection is the enemy of connection. The brands that win often feel real, human, and deeply attuned to what their audience cares about.

What’s the Real Strategy?

Let’s be clear, emotional connection doesn’t mean mushy marketing. It doesn’t mean empty slogans or forced inspiration. It means being human.

That might look like:

  • A brand voice that speaks like a real person, not a committee
  • Stories that acknowledge challenges, not just successes
  • Visuals that break the rules because the message matters more
  • Messaging that plays on shared experiences, not generic buzzwords

These aren’t hacks. They’re choices rooted in deep audience insight, the kind you can’t fake or buy off the shelf.

The New Playbook for Smart Brands

The brands winning in today’s landscape aren’t chasing polish. They’re chasing presence. They show up more often, with more authenticity, and they’re okay with risk. They don’t explain every message because they know their audience. Most importantly, they treat branding as an ongoing conversation… not a one-time project.

The result? Brands that don’t just get seen, but get remembered. Talked about. Shared in boardrooms and break rooms alike. Brands that feel alive.
